  1. Would the bass-capability really be an issue if you run a sub? In my previous cars, i've tuned the head-unit flat for the speakers, so they each do their own thing (3-way speakers) with their crossovers, and used the sub to make the low-end sounds that the smaller drivers cannot. This almost guarantees that you won't get distortion from the smaller speakers, as they have less frequency to cover (no bass, just mid and high). And as another bonus, your doors will stop rattling! =-D

Buggy tyres... sometimes it's best to buy PVC that is a fraction SMALLER than the tyre, then squeeze the tyre inside the PVC (while it's still on the rim) If you want to mount directly to the rim, use electrical tape and wrap the rim until you can just *barely* squeeze the PVC on. Keep the tape tight all the time, and count how many complete revolutions you do... this makes it quicker for the proceeding rims.

  24. When I was shopping around, I noticed that this is an incompatibility thing. I saw alarms that allowed turbo timers to be wired to them, and turbo timers that allowed alarms to operate in conjunction with each other. That said, I don't know what the workaround is, or whether your gear is compatible, but it could simply be a wiring thing. Might want to ring a Black Widow installer and ask if your model alarm can work with a TT.
